The Five Hindrances to Enlightenment

The five hindrances are desire, aversion, disinterest, agitation and indecision. They're considered to be obstacles because they keep us from being mindful. In a way, it's like they blind us by keeping us totally focused on them. We don't want to repress or condemn these mental states when we experience them. The key is to understand that you can't just wish these things away.
